Landowners in Puerto Rico clear a quarter-acre of brush to install a large-scale solar power system.1:16 To preserve biodiversity and root mass, the site prep avoids heavy bulldozing, relying instead on a light surface scrape to remove tall grasses and dead trees.3:12 The remaining vegetation requires manual clearing of stiff, broken saplings that interfere with lawn maintenance.6:51 To manage this, the owner modifies a string trimmer by attaching a circular saw blade, a high-risk technique used to cut two-inch diameter trees and top existing trees to seven feet.9:08 This method maintains shade and ground cover while allowing the vegetation to regrow.16:59 The cleared, unshaded site provides the necessary orientation for solar panels, which will replace a fuel-dependent generator.18:27 Establishing this independent power source serves as the foundational step for future construction projects on the property, including a permanent house.19:49
